  • Renault reveals new Arkana coupe SUV

    25 Sep 2020

    |

    1,899 views

    The Arkana coupe SUV offers a standout exterior design with a strong coupe silhouette along with the latest in hybrid technology and connectivity.


    Renault is continuing to expand its model range with the all new Arkana coupe SUV.

    The Arkana is set to go on sale across Europe from 2021.

    The Arkana combines an elevated SUV body with a coupe-like body shape
    The mid-sized compact SUV offers a standout exterior design with a strong coupe-like silhouette, increased refinement, along with the latest in hybrid technology.

    The Arkana features a sophisticated and sleek design that combines its elevated SUV body and ground clearance with a coupe-like shape featuring muscular beltline and wide shoulders for a premium and assertive appearance.

    The front and rear skid plates and the wheel arch protectors enhance the SUV look, while the plunging roofline combined with rising window line deliver an agile and slender curved design that extends to the rear windows, enhancing the dynamic look.

    Despite the coupe-like body shape, the Arkana provides the levels of practicality expected of a traditional SUV. The bootspace has a load capacity of 513 litres and features a raised floor and seats that can be folded completely flat. Meanwhile, the front of the cabin offers a large amount of storage space, including a storage net on the passenger side with door pockets each large enough to hold 1.5-litre bottles.

    A 513-litre boot, coupled with seats that fold completely flat, give the Arkana the practicality of a traditional SUV
    The stylish architecture of the dashboard features modern ergonomic elements, with the upper part covered with a soft feel foam lining, and each trim level boasting its own exclusive lining strip.

    All models feature chrome details across the door handles and air vents, while a leather-finished gear lever adds an extra touch of quality.

    Moving up the model range brings a leather steering wheel, with chrome inserts added to the dashboard and cup holder, and the upper part of the doors covered with a foam lining.

    The full hybrid powertrain is being offered for the Arkana, which combines a 1.6-litre petrol engine with a lithium-ion battery and two electric motors for a total power output of 138bhp. Following on from other E-TECH models, it will also feature a smart multi-mode clutchless gearbox, which Renault claims provides smoother gear-shifting and greater energy efficiency.

    Also available is a turbocharged 1.3-litre four-cylinder direct injection TCe petrol engine that is fuel-efficient and powerful to provide increased driving pleasure. Paired with a dual-clutch automatic transmission, it will produce an output of 138bhp.

    The 9.3-inch portrait Easy Link touchscreen infotainment display keeps drive distraction to a minimum with its easy-to-view information
    The engine will be available with mild-hybrid technology, which is delivered through an added alternator-starter system paired with a 12V lithium-ion battery under the passenger seat. 

    The 1.3-litre TCe 140 petrol engine produces 260Nm of torque from 1,600rpm and offers the perfect combination of fuel-economy, an engaging driving experience and comfort.

    A digital dashboard features a 4.2, 7.0 or 10.0-inch Driver Information Display, complemented by the 7.0-inch horizontal or 9.3-inch portrait Easy Link touchscreen infotainment display that is oriented towards the driver, ensuring heightened convenience for both driver and front passenger while ensuring distraction is kept to a minimum with easy-to-view information.

    The centre console of the Renault Arkana features a wireless smartphone charging system and an electric automatic parking brake with an Auto-Hold option as standard. The Renault Arkana also gets four USB plugs (two at the front, two at the rear) for powering electronic devices and providing connectivity for all passengers.
